Handover — FixtureForge test-data factory

Taking over from me: FixtureForge builds seeded fixtures for the Marlowe suite. Generators live in /factories; don't edit snapshots by hand. CI regenerates nightly. Known flake: the currency builder under parallel runs — pin the seed. Secrets for the staging seed vault are locked; unlock before running integration mode. The recovery passphrase follows.

recovery phrase for fahof-fawip: casael-fenael-wenix

Nice cleanup on the Fleetmark chip-reader loop! One heads-up for support folks: if a runner crosses the mat twice within the debounce window, we now keep the first read and drop the rest, so don't panic if duplicate-read tickets vanish. The antenna polling and debounce behavior are all driven by the values below.

constants for yaduf-fahag:
BUDGETS = {
    "kelix": 528,
    "briwyn": 734,
}

Ticket: Spreadsheet export OOM — config drift on Tallyhawk workers

Export jobs on the Brindleford cluster are hitting memory limits again. Root cause: the worker pool there drifted from the baseline after an emergency patch in March and was never reconciled. Row-batch size and heap caps no longer match the other regions, so large exports buffer entire sheets in memory. Do not hand-edit nodes; reconcile through the manifest. The correct baseline is as follows.

config for hahaf-yahip:
[oliwyn]
host = oliwyn.qorvellabs.corp
user = oliwyn_svc
database = oliwyn_prod

09:41 — Meridel calendar sync began double-booking rooms after a conflict-resolution flag flipped during deploy. Users saw duplicate invites for ~20 minutes. On-call reverted the flag at 10:02; cleanup job removed duplicates by 10:30. New folks: always check the sync-conflict dashboard first. The rollback build is noted below.

session token of kahag-bawip = htk6_729d08